How can companies ensure that the skills and knowledge gained through employee training translate into tangible outcomes, such as increased customer loyalty and lifetime value?
Companies can ensure that the skills and knowledge gained through employee training translate into tangible outcomes by aligning training programs with specific business goals related to customer loyalty and lifetime value. This can involve regularly assessing the effectiveness of training programs through metrics such as customer satisfaction scores and repeat business rates. Additionally, providing ongoing support and opportunities for employees to apply their new skills in real-world scenarios can help reinforce learning and drive positive outcomes. Finally, fostering a culture that values continuous learning and development can help employees see the direct impact of their training on customer relationships and overall business success.
